Welcome to Casa Tropicana in the heart of sunny St Petersburg, Florida. Your beach themed room with self-check-in awaits you. Located only 10 minutes from the nearby beaches. Walking distance to the bus lines.This is a private room and bath 100 % seperate from the homeowners who live on the property. Spend time lounging in your private shaded tropical courtyard or enjoy your private room. Located centrally halfway between Downtown St. Pete and the beach in a cute neighborhood called Live Oak.Casa Tropicana is spacious with a large closet, ceiling fan, TV, mini fridge, microwave and coffee maker for your convenience. You'll also have a portable fan, beach chairs and towels for your convenience. Your private bathroom has a walk-in shower and natural light.
